Tell whether each of the following uses a paired, a two-sample, or a several-sample design:
a. Work hours for a sample of husbands are compared to work hours for a sample of wives.
b. For a sample of couples, the difference between husband's and wife's work hours is examined.
c. Work hours are compared for samples of husbands who are single, married, and divorced.
